Darlington Train Station is equipped with a comprehensive range of facilities designed to ensure that your journey is comfortable and hassle-free. Ticketing is made easy with both staffed ticket office services and accessible ticket machines, available throughout the week, catering to your needs whether it's early morning or late evening. Accessibility is a priority here, with step-free access available to all platforms, ensuring all passengers can navigate the station with ease. The station also boasts accessible ticket machines and toilets, induction loops for the hearing impaired, and staff assistance for those who need extra help boarding trains.
Passengers can take comfort in the heated waiting rooms, which are easily accessible and equipped with seating at an appropriate height. Toilets, including accessible facilities, are conveniently located on the Main Concourse and adjacent to Platform 2, accessible with a RADAR key. Regarding security, the station has CCTV coverage and secure bicycle storage, making the transition from pedal to platform a breeze.
Getting around from Darlington Station is straightforward, thanks to its extensive transport links. With taxis readily available at the station rank, there's minimal waiting time to start your journey from the platform to your next adventure. For those planning ahead, Station Taxis can be reached at 01325 468 888. If you prefer a greener option, local buses cater to the station with Arriva's bus route 12/A conveniently linking the vicinity with Durham Tees Valley Airport, a mere stroll away. Wrexham General station caters to all, with accessible facilities and services designed to accommodate a variety of needs. The ticket office welcomes passengers with extensive hours: from 6:15 AM to 7:15 PM on weekdays, slightly extended on Saturdays, and opening at a relaxed 9:30 AM on Sundays. For those who prefer the convenience of digital transactions, ticket machines with touchscreen controls are available and equipped for easy ticket collection. Moreover, an induction loop ensures that those with hearing impairments have the assistance they require.
Access is a primary consideration at Wrexham General. With step-free access available throughout, travelers with mobility challenges can move effortlessly between platforms. The station embraces a Category A rating, denoting top-tier accessibility standards. Lifts and ramps enhance this ease of access, allowing wheelchair users and those with heavy luggage to navigate without hindrance. Also, the waiting rooms offer a cozy retreat for passengers, open seven days a week, and enriched with comfortable seating areas.
Seamless travel extends beyond the station itself, with Wrexham General providing excellent onward travel connections. A rail replacement service is situated conveniently within the station's car park, ensuring no journey remains interrupted. For even greater exploration, passengers can purchase a Wrexham & Ruabon PlusBus ticket, which offers discounted rates on local bus travel—perfect for those keen to explore the vibrant town or the surrounding landscapes at their leisure.
